Strawberry Shortcake Protein Smoothie

A delightful blend of sweet and creamy, this Strawberry Shortcake Protein Smoothie is packed with protein and ideal for breakfast or a refreshing snack.

  • Total Time: 10 minutes
  • Yield: 1 serving 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up frozen strawberries
  • 1 banana
  • 1 cup Greek yogurt
  • 1 scoop vanilla protein powder
  • 1 cup almond milk
  • 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up
  • 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Start by adding the frozen strawberries, banana, Greek yogurt, vanilla protein powder, almond milk, honey (if you’re using it), and vanilla extract into your blender.
  2. Blend on high speed until the mixture is smooth and creamy. Ensure that all ingredients are well combined for a delightful texture.
  3. Taste the smoothie and adjust sweetness, adding more honey or maple syrup if desired.
  4. Pour the smoothie into a glass and enjoy immediately for the best flavor and texture.

Notes

Use frozen fruits for creaminess. For a dairy-free version, substitute Greek yogurt with a plant-based alternative.
